US Medical X-Ray Statistics: Annual Procedures & Trends
Approximately 700 million medical x-ray procedures are performed in the United States each year. This number includes plain film x-rays as well as more specialized x-ray exams such as CT scans and fluoroscopy.Radiation Therapy - Related Articles
